Active Kids means Happy KidsGreat for safe, family fun our trampolines are great way to get kids off those electronic devices and outside to burn off some of that energy.
Featuring an inner safety net around the mat, separating the jumping area from the padded springs, this trampoline gives children the ultimate in safety and great peace of mind for you.
Kahuna trampolines are a great way to improve gross motor skills and coordination in younger children PLUS they're great for when family and friends with children visit.
This trampoline uses linked legs for superior stability and structure of the legs also minimises the tendency for legs to dig into the ground. Legs also feature re-enforced joint bars to enhance strength and stability.
This is a heavy trampoline and uses linked legs and grounding straps for superior stability. The structure of the legs also minimises the tendency for legs to dig into the ground.
The padding cover of the trampoline is UV stabilised and has embedded nylon mesh, ensuring the padding will last under the harsh Australian sun.
Basketball set! - This trampoline is supplied with a basketball kit to add even more fun for the kids. This includes the backboard and ring, net, ball, and pump!

Simplistic and Inappropriate
Format: Paperback
I was hoping this book would provide insights into how to present complex information in a more comprehensible, useful format, using PowerPoint as the tool. Instead, the overall gist of this book is that presentations should be "dumbed down" as much as possible. The theme the author presents is that presentations should be story based. This is reasonable. However, the method the author recommends is that essentially *all* meaningful, complex (or, as the author prefers "boring") content be removed from the presentation. Presentations then become nothing more than catchy headlines and colorful graphics. All content should be in the presenter's notes (not typically to be provided). This is juvenile and useless and frankly reflects a complete lack of understanding of how presentations are made in a complex business environment.
